Zinc Phosphate Primer Light Grey 4L Omega O-ZPPLG4L

DESCRIPTION:

A single pack quick-drying primer based on modified alkyd with anticorrosive pigments. An ideal primer for steel where blast cleaning is not feasible. This performance-based primer offers excellent adhesion and compatibility with QD industrial enamels. However, it can be top coated with any of solvent based undercoats and enamels.

AREAS OF APPLICATION:

Recommended as a primer for protection of structural steel and equipment in industrial and marine environments. Suitable for interior and exterior use.

METHOD OF APPLICATIONS:

Can be applied by brush, roller, or spray. Please use the method best suited to your requirement and skill.

SURFACE PREPARATIONS:

Remove all surface rust, loose, and flaking/peeling paint, and sand back coating edges. Ensures surface is clean, dry and free from dust, grease, oil, and all other surface contamination. Apply Omega RustBlock rust converter to rusted surfaces. Prepare and coat section by section to achieve the best results surface is to be coated immediately after preparation. 
Note: Cooler temperature, higher film thickness, or higher humidity conditions will lead to longer drying times. Do not apply when the surface temperature is below 10 °C or above 35 °C.
APPLICATION:

Stir contents thoroughly using a flat stirrer before and during use. Apply one coat evenly by brush, roller, or spray, after surface preparation. Avoid over-brushing and rolling. Do not thin for application by brush or roller. If spraying, thin up too 10% with Omega Enamel Thinner 600. Allow QD Zinc Phosphate metal primer to dry for at least 8 hours before application of undercoat and finishing product. Note: For best results, prepare, prime, and finish section by section to avoid prolonged exposure to the elements.

NOTE:

QD zinc phosphate metal primer, as with all metal primers and undercoats are designed to be used as part of a coating system. Metal primers provide an anti-corrosive base coat and add adhesion to the substrate. Metal primers and undercoats are not designed to withstand extended periods exposed to sunlight and the external weather elements. It is recommended to prepare, prime, undercoat, and finish coat within a short period to obtain the best long-term protection of the metal substrate.

MIX AND COLOUR CHECK:

Mix the paint before application with a wide flat (25mm) paddle or a hand paint mixer with a perforated base, in a circular lifting motion from the bottom of the container for 5 minutes or until the paint and colour are thoroughly mixed. Remix the paint every 2 hours to ensure product consistency. Check the colour against the colour chart/standard before application. Inner mix multiple containers together to ensure colour consistency. Replace and secure the container lid during painting to prevent the paint from drying within the container. 

COATING MAINTENANCE:

Washing the painted surface periodically will maintain the look of a newly painted surface longer. Clean the surface with a diluted sugar soap or a mild detergent and rinse well with clean water. Do not use scouring pads, abrasive brushes, high-pressure washing or solvent to clean the painted surface. These will damage the paint film and cause premature failure of the coating.

FLAMMABILITY AND TRANSPORT:

  • Highly flammable, dangerous goods class 3.2, flash point 20 °C, UN 1263, PG III.
  • Keep away from heat and flame, eliminate any source of ignition.
  • Soak all used cloths and rags immediately in water to prevent self-ignition.
  • Ensure the container is upright with the lid secure.
  • Ensure the container is secured in the vehicle for transport.

SAFETY AND PRECAUTIONS:

  • Do not apply when the surface temperature is below 10 oC or over 35 oC.
  • Do not apply in environments of  highly humidity/moisture, or if pending rain is a possibility.
  • Apply in calm, fine weather conditions and only during daylight hours. 
  • Cease painting 2 hours before sunset or if weather changes are forecast.
  • Use only the recommended thinner for dilution and cleaning.
  • Check paint colour against the colour chart/standard before application.
  • Provide adequate ventilation during use.
  • Keep out of reach of children.
  • Avoid exposure of the new paint film to steam for 48 hours and to washing or scrubbing for 7 days.
  • Check crosscut adhesion test of the old coating before repainting.
  • Apply a test sample for compatibility of this product over a small test area.
